Output 30d268efe33cf4a4e26c2f9ddc9930c1a6beea2b0a59905676b3eb4f4f1e2ab6:0

value
1370704174
script pubkey
OP_0 OP_PUSHBYTES_20 9c409bb6443adc9f784190f2cc96f935195cdf8e
address
ltc1qn3qfhdjy8twf77zpjreve9hex5v4ehuwm83lka
transaction
30d268efe33cf4a4e26c2f9ddc9930c1a6beea2b0a59905676b3eb4f4f1e2ab6
spent
true